Formed in 1993, Filter has been a staple in the rock music scene for over 25 years. Led by frontman Richard Patrick, the band has released several hit albums, including "Short Bus" and "Title of Record," which spawned popular singles such as "Hey Man, Nice Shot" and "Take a Picture."
